Transaction ec028362ea14719d56fcbb60a1dff26a62d8c820381857e02f754157842ecd2f
1 Input
1 Output
-
ec028362ea14719d56fcbb60a1dff26a62d8c820381857e02f754157842ecd2f:0
- value
- 7269
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fc682a509c74d27c3dafea502039129a6de25ae
- address
- bc1qplrg9fgfcaxj0s76l6jsyqu39xndufdw02y7ek